JUROR OR WITNESS Sample Clauses

JUROR OR WITNESS. A teacher is entitled to his or her salary despite absence from duty by reason of a summons to serve as a juror, as a summons as a witness in any proceeding to which the teacher is not a party or one of the persons charged, provided that the teacher pays to the Board any fee, exclusive of travelling allowances and living expenses, that the teacher receives as a juror or as a witness. The teacher will present proof of service and the amount of payment received.

JUROR OR WITNESS. The resident who is called upon to act as juror or to appear as a witness in a case in which he is not a party shall be granted leave of absence without loss of salary.
JUROR OR WITNESS. The Company shall grant leave of absence without loss of seniority to an employee who serves as a juror or witness in any court. The Company shall pay such employee the difference between his normal earnings and the payment he receives for jury service or court witness, excluding payment for traveling, meals or other expenses. The employee will present proof of service and the amount of pay received.

  • Court Witness Nurses who are subpoenaed or requested by the Medical Center to appear as a witness in a court case during their normal time off duty will be compensated for the time spent in connection with such an appearance in accordance with the applicable rate of pay. The court witness pay will be assigned to the Medical Center.

  • Jury or Witness Duty An employee who is not a party to the action and who is absent in compliance with a summons for jury duty or a subpoena requiring the employee to appear in court as a witness shall be excused with pay for the period during which the employee is absent on scheduled days because of such jury service or court appearance. When an employee is excused from jury or witness duty for part of a day or for an entire day, the employee shall report to his or her supervisor in person or by telephone for an assignment.

  • Jury or Witness Leave The Employer shall grant Leave of Absence without loss of seniority to an Employee who is required to serve as a juror or who is subpoenaed to serve as a witness in Court. The Employer shall pay such an Employee their normal earnings. The payment they receive for service as a juror or as a witness, excluding payment for travel, meals, or other expenses, will be returned to the Employer. The Employee will present proof of service to the Employer, along with copies of payment for services they receive as a juror or as a witness.

  • Subpoenaed Witness For each day that the employee is compensated by the Crown, the employee shall be compensated by the Employer at $50.00 per day and by the Union at $50.00 per day up to a maximum of 4 calendar weeks or 20 working days. Proof of payment by the Crown shall be presented to the Employer and to the Union.

  • Witness or Jury Duty Employees called to serve on juries or to obey a subpoena shall receive their regular salaries during such periods, less the fees received for such service provided the employee returns to work if they are released from jury duty prior to 1:00 p.m. An employee serving on a jury will not be assigned to work on evenings or weekends during such jury service.

  • Grievance Witnesses The District shall make available for testimony in connection with the grievance procedure any District employees whose appearance is requested by the grievant. Any employee witnesses required to appear in connection with this article shall be granted District Authorized Leave to present their testimony and shall suffer no loss of pay during the time required for testimony.
